--- title: "Add Text Annotations to Diagrams (Visual Database Tools) | Microsoft Docs" ms.custom: "" ms.date: "06/13/2017" ms.prod: "sql-server-2014" ms.reviewer: "" ms.technology: ssms ms.topic: conceptual helpviewer_keywords: - "annotations [SQL Server]" - "database diagrams [SQL Server], annotations" ms.assetid: 0dced59b-06cc-4600-9c27-430f501279e2 author: stevestein ms.author: sstein manager: craigg --- # Add Text Annotations to Diagrams (Visual Database Tools) To make notes or comments on a diagram you can add text annotations. ### To add text annotations to diagrams 1. Open the diagram to which you want to add an annotation. 2. Right-click in the empty space of the Diagram window. 3. From the shortcut menu click **New Text Annotation**. 4. Type your note into the text field that appears. > [!NOTE] > To change the font, right click the text field and click **Set Text Annotation Font**. ## See Also [Work with Database Diagrams (Visual Database Tools)](visual-database-tools.md)
